Louis Moedinger Sr., arrived in Sparta about 1859 and started a furniture business and undertaking service in “The Abbey”. His son, Louis Jr., learned the business and purchased the west end of the Hilborn store for an undertaking and hardware establishment. After the death of Louis Moedinger Jr., in 1940, he was succeeded by his daughter and son-in-law, Helen and Robert Harvey, who conducted the hardware business.
The Moedinger father and son team made the caskets used in the undertaking business, also some furniture. Miss Amelia Moedinger helped in the business and worked on the lining and finishing of the coffins. During these years Sparta was a thriving village. In keeping up with the demands, a handsomely appointed new hearse was acquired. It came from Buffalo and had been made about 1840. The hearse was sold to a collector in London.
In earlier days a democrat or sleigh was used to convey the casket to the cemetery. For many years Mr. Joseph Leverton was assistant to Mr. L. W. Moedeinger. These gentlemen wore black broadcloth mourning suits, gloves and high silk hats.
Various horses in the community were hired to draw the hearse. The old hearse was laid away with the other relics of a bygone era and Mr. Moedinger purchased a second horse-drawn hearse at a cost of $1,200. This vehicle was simpler in design that the first one. A photo of the hearse can be seen in the Peter Robson Art Gallery in Sparta, Ontario.
These records were made available to Elgin OGS by Mr. Moedinger’s daughter, Helen Harvey of Sparta.
The records begin in 1899, but from 1899 to 1902, there is only a list of burials with a date (presumed to be the date of burial). No other information is given. This list will be given separately at the beginning of the index below. Please do not request further information for these names, as none exists in the records.
